Moonfrog Labs Pvt. Ltd. Vs ACIT (ITAT Bangalore)
The Ld.CIT(A) held that the advertisement expenses paid to Facebook and other entities constitutes use of industrial, commercial or scientific equipment under section 9(1)(vi) of the Act whether active or passive and hence ‘Royalty’ under the Act. As regards taxability as ‘“Fees for technical services’, it was held by the Ld.CIT(A) that since the process is automated and there is no human intervention, the payments do not qualify as Fees for technical services under section 9(1)(vii) of the Act.
